Aggregate Output
The total quantity of goods and services produced in an economy at a given overall price level in a given period.
Aggregate Supply
The overall provision of goods and services that businesses in an economic setup aim to sell during a certain period.
Economic Expansion
A period characterized by increased business activity and growth in the economy's overall output.
Aggregate Demand
The cumulative request for every type of good and service within an economy across different pricing points, throughout a particular timeframe.
